Calcium inadequacy in Asian populations has been well documented, but whether it improved over time remains uncertain. We analyzed dietary calcium intake and its association with osteoporosis prevalence a 20-year period 48,653 adults (21,932 men 26,721 women, aged 19 years older) Korea, using data from the first to seventh Korea National Health Nutrition Examination Survey (1998-2018). Over past 20 years, Korean consistently fell short of recommended intake, women older particularly affected, typically consuming only 40-80% levels. The 30-49 age group had highest (497-568 mg/day), while those 75+ lowest (319-457 mg/day). Ca2+ and Mg2+ are essential nutrients, deficiency can cause serious health problems. Thus, lack of lead to osteoporosis, with incidence rising both in absolute age-specific terms, while is associated type II diabetes. Prevention via vitamin D or estrogen controversial, the bioavailability from supplements significantly lower than that milk products. Problems likely increase as populations age number people on vegan diets surges. Developing new therapeutic strategies requires a better understanding molecular mechanisms involved absorption by intestinal epithelia. The vitamin-D dependent, active pathway for uptake upper small intestine involving TRPV6 highly efficient but only accounts about 20% total uptake. Instead, most thought occur passive paracellular diffusion across ileum, although sufficiently high luminal concentrations difficult achieve.. Interestingly, colon caecum also have considerable capacity Mg2+, which unclear. Intriguingly, stimulating fermentation prebiotics enhances colonic absorption, rise ~10% ~30% total. Notably, releases protons, inhibits channels selective (TRPV6 TRPM6/TRPM7). Conversely, non-selective cation channel TRPV3 stimulated intracellular acidification numerous herbal compounds. Spicy, fiber-rich food, traditionally consumed many cultures, might enhance this pathway.
